Output c63a93a88e33b04e7ea6cd2f0f2d02023981c8ecd3027e8de0ea8787297c0813:0

value
10413000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6d84c19598c3c1330e020ba663a1e64896989e OP_EQUAL
address
3HQjM2H7hEnwggo2nSifuWJUNn8mZwSj2T
transaction
c63a93a88e33b04e7ea6cd2f0f2d02023981c8ecd3027e8de0ea8787297c0813
confirmations
351564
spent
true